Bookbinding: Concertina Book Structure

The concertina or accordion binding is an ancient binding method (between the modern book and an ancient scroll) that was historically the first binding to take the book form. In this class, students will learn some basic bookbinding skills and history and will create this classic book structure.

Introduction to Bookbinding, Day 2

Learn about the history of bookbinding, styles of bindings, and the tools used for hand bookbinding. Over two days you will complete three basic book structures: sewn, folded, and adhesive. 1. Japanese Stab Binding, 2. Two-signature Sewn Binding, 3. Concertina Binding, and completing the series a structured book board wrapper (cloth or paper covered) to hold the three.
